Product Description

The new Cort Grand Regal Series features a popular Grand Auditorium body shape, falling between dreadnaught and concert sizes to deliver a full yet balanced sound. With a 45mm nut width, it's perfect for fingerstyle playing. You can choose from various models, including those with solid Sitka spruce tops and mahogany back and sides, solid European spruce tops with Pau Ferro back and sides, and solid red cedar tops with blackwood back and sides. This series offers a wide range of options to match any musical style and taste. Specifications: Body Shape - Grand Auditorium with Venetian Cutaway; Body Material - Solid Spruce (Top), Mahogany (Back & Sides); Body Finish - Open Pore; Neck Profile - Triangle; Fretboard Material - Ovangkol; Fretboard Radius - 15.75' (400mm); Scale Length - 25.5' (648mm); No. of Frets - 20; Fretboard Inlays - White Dot; Electronics - Slim-Jim SD35 pickup, Cort® CE304T; Bridge - Ovangkol; Strings - D'Addario® EXP16 Light; Tuning Machines - Die-cast Tuners; Hardware Finish - Nickel.
